Route Briefing: Chicago to Costa Rica

From the grey winters of Chicago, there are few better escapes than dropping straight into the lush, life-affirming chaos of Costa Rica in just five and a half hours. No connections, no layovers — United, American, and Copa all run direct service into San José's Juan Santamaría International Airport, and when you find a roundtrip fare under $350, you'd be doing yourself a disservice not to book it.

Costa Rica earns its "Pura Vida" reputation honestly. The phrase — roughly translating to "pure life" — isn't just a tourist slogan, it's genuinely how people greet each other, say goodbye, and express gratitude. The country packs an extraordinary amount of natural drama into a small space: active volcanoes surrounded by hot spring pools, cloud forests draped in mist, Pacific beaches with world-class surf breaks, and wildlife that seems almost absurdly abundant. Sloths, toucans, howler monkeys, and sea turtles are all realistic sightings, not lucky ones.

San José itself is a working capital city rather than a postcard destination, but it's a perfectly comfortable base for your first night before heading to the regions that will actually steal your heart — Arenal for volcanic landscapes and hot springs, Manuel Antonio for beach-meets-jungle, or the Nicoya Peninsula for surf culture and laid-back Pacific vibes.

From the airport, taxis and ride-share apps are your most straightforward options into the city center. Agree on a price before getting into an unofficial taxi, or use the official orange airport taxis for peace of mind.

Timing matters enormously here. December through April is dry season, meaning reliable sunshine, easier road travel, and peak crowds — especially around Christmas and spring break when fares from Chicago spike significantly. The sweet spot for value-conscious travelers is the shoulder period around November or early May, when you catch the tail end of dry season or the very beginning of green season without the premium pricing. If you do travel during green season, don't be put off by the rain — it typically falls in afternoon bursts, mornings are often gorgeous, and the landscape is impossibly green.

The single best money-saving move on this route is booking two to four months out and targeting Tuesday or Wednesday departures. Fares can drop 20 to 30 percent compared to weekend travel, which on a route where standard pricing runs $550 to $700 or more roundtrip, is real money — enough to fund a zip-line tour or a night in an eco-lodge with a volcano view.
